This Professional Certificate in Online Job Scams equips participants with the critical skills to identify and avoid fraudulent job offers prevalent in today's digital landscape. The program directly addresses the growing problem of online recruitment fraud, providing practical solutions and preventative measures.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of common scam tactics, effective methods for verifying job legitimacy, and strategies for protecting personal information during the job search process. Participants will learn to analyze job postings for red flags, utilize reliable resources for verification, and understand the legal aspects of employment fraud.

Professional Certificate scams are a significant threat in the UK job market. The rise of online learning and remote work has unfortunately created fertile ground for fraudsters offering fake credentials. The demand for upskilling and reskilling is high, making individuals vulnerable to scams promising quick career advancement through easily obtainable professional certificates. These fraudulent schemes often involve upfront fees or hidden costs, leaving victims financially and emotionally distressed. Increased awareness and rigorous verification of online certification providers are crucial steps to combat this growing trend. The UK government is taking measures to tackle this problem, but individual vigilance is paramount.
